serviceFor a relaxing and health-focused vacation in Belarus, consider sanatoriums like 'Ruzhany'.
It offers amenities such as pine forests, a lake, swimming pool, and thermal springs (though artificially heated). Finding availability during peak summer months can be challenging, with options potentially opening up in September. For natural thermal springs, research specific regions, as some sanatoriums offer naturally heated water.

tipIn Minsk, Belarus, paid ultrasound and MRI services are available at numerous medical centers, with some offering 24/7 availability.
To minimize wait times, it is advisable to research clinics, check their websites for booking options, and inquire about immediate or expedited appointment availability. Some facilities may offer walk-in MRI services, potentially at a higher cost.

riskDrinking water directly from wells in Belarus without boiling is not recommended due to potential contamination.
While some individuals may do so without immediate adverse effects, there is a risk of illness. It is safer to boil well water or use treated water sources. The safety can vary depending on the specific well's condition and surrounding environment.

tipIn Belarus, certain antibiotics for tick-borne illnesses and Nifuroxazide are available without a prescription.
This contrasts with many countries where these medications require a doctor's prescription. Users should be aware of the accessibility of these medications for potential self-treatment in emergencies.
